Here is Dracnyeen, his daemon blade he has carried for quite some time. I've used the Chaos Master of the Crusade sword for the bulk of it,and built the rest of the hilt from a Kroot rifle grip and the pommel is a carved up Tzaangor axe.

63AwNqG.jpg?1

 

Here's a few angles on his base, I'm going to be painting it up to represent the destruction of the four chaos gods. The Maulerfield pieces will be painted in a deathguard/nurgle type scheme. There are a few Khorne bunnie ears scattered about, as well as several bits of Tzeentch iconography. And the crowning jewel is the Emperor's Children Chaos Marine being gashed open by Dracnyeen, symbolizing Silas' utter hatred of Slaanesh. I'm pretty stoked.

The regular Silas model is a truscale amalgamation of tons of bits. the legs were from an old terminator I had laying around that I made a few adjustments to. The base from the chaos Terminator lord, the head is actually a regular marine helm with a greenstuff addition to give it the mark 4 look. The torso was also a regular marine torso hacked and greenstuffed to be mark 4 with the dogtags added from a cultist. The arms are from all over the place, the sword was a mix of two power swords, the pistol came from the raptors set, the jump pack came from the Sanguinary Guard box, and the scrolls were from a Stormcast eternal.
